Armani Curtis can think about only one thing: her tenth birthday. All her friends are coming to her party, her mama is making a big cake, and she has a good feeling about a certain wrapped box. Turning ten is a big deal to Armani. It means she's older, wiser, more responsible. But when Hurricane Katrina hits the Lower Nines of New Orleans, Armani realizes that being ten means being brave, watching loved ones die, and mustering all her strength to help her family weather the storm. A powerful story of courage and survival, Upside Down in the Middle of Nowhere celebrates the miraculous power of hope and love in the face of the unthinkable.

I read the hard copy of this book 3 years ago, and I am still not emotionally over it, that's how amazing it is! One of my 5th graders, whose family was affected by Hurricane Katrina, read it as soon as it hit my library. When she was done, she insisted that I read it. But she warned me that I was going to get to a part that would make me want to throw the book.

Now, this student is as big of a bibliophile as I am, and would never injure a book. I thought she was being over dramatic. NOPE! Seriously, it is so well written, and you become so connected to the characters that you will want to throw the book. Every other student who has read it agrees; some admit that they actually did throw the book.

Because of this connection the reader has to the characters, I was very skeptical of the audio book. I couldn't fathom anyone being able to read this book and do it justice.

I was wrong. Robin Miles becomes the main character for you. Her voice, accent, attitude, and intonation brings this story to life even more. One of the best Narrator choices ever! She made me want to go find the copy of the book and throw it even harder.
